ACS Speed Academy Pitești

Speed Academy Pitești was established in 2019 and started playing in Liga V – Argeș County guided by Mihai Răduță from the bench, being in 2nd place in the Center Series, 8 points behind ACS Oarja, when the season was suspended in March 2020 due to the COVID-19 pandemic in Romania.

In the 2022–23 Liga IV Season, the club finished in second place, having the same number of points with ARO Muscelul Câmpulung.

In the following season the club finished first place and promoted to the third tier, beating CSL Nanov, Teleorman County champions.
